I said: He is trustworthy among the teachers of the two Shaykhs, but the teacher of his teacher, ʿAbd Allāh ibn Ṣafwān, is weak. Al-ʿUqaylī mentioned him in "al-Ḍuʿafāʾ" (p. 209) and narrated from Hishām ibn Yūsuf that he was asked about him, and he said: "He was weak and did not memorize the ḥadīth." Then he narrated this ḥadīth: Muḥammad ibn ʿAbd Allāh al-Ḥaḍramī told us, saying: al-Ḥasan ibn ʿAlī al-Ḥulwānī narrated it to us with it. And the two additions are from him. Then he said: "And in this ḥadīth, there is a narration from another perspective, which also has some weakness." I said: And it seems he is referring to the previous narration. And Idrīs, the son of the daughter of Wahb, is weak, and he is among the men of "al-Tahdhīb." As for Ghāwth ibn Jābir ibn Ghaylān, Ibn Maʿīn said: "There was no harm in him," as mentioned in "al-Jarḥ wa-al-Taʿdīl" (3/2/58). And the teacher of al-Ṭabarānī, Muḥammad ibn ʿAlī al-Ṣāʾigh, is the Makkan as in "al-Muʿjam al-Ṣaghīr," and I did not find a biography for him. Then I saw that al-Dhahabī had declared him trustworthy in "al-Siyar" (13/428) and had narrated about fifty ḥadīths for him in "al-Awsaṭ." Then he is followed by al-Ḥaḍramī as mentioned earlier. In summary, all the men of the isnād are known, so it is surprising that al-Ḥāfiẓ al-Haythamī said (3/243): "It was narrated by al-Ṭabarānī in 'al-Awsaṭ,' and it includes a group for whom I did not find biographies."
